Introduction

Advances in Wound Care is a premier journal published by MARY ANN LIEBERT, INC, dedicated to the cutting-edge research and clinical advancements in wound management and care. With an ISSN of 2162-1918 and E-ISSN 2162-1934, this journal highlights critical developments in both critical care and emergency medicine, as evidenced by its impressive Q1 ranking in these fields for 2023. The journal boasts a notable Scopus ranking of #2 out of 109 in Emergency Medicine and #10 out of 110 in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ine, reflecting its significance and impact within the academic community, alongside a high percentile ranking of 98th and 91st, respectively. Established in 2015, the journal aims to disseminate innovative research, teaching, and practical applications that inform best practices in wound care, thereby serving as an invaluable resource for researchers, healthcare professionals, and students alike. Although it operates under a traditional access model, its relevance and scholarly contributions position it as an essential platform for advancing knowledge in the field of wound care globally.
